    Project 3

    in Masterpieces

    For project 3, I replicated computer parts into wooden duplicates and installed them into a computer tower. I did this by taking photos of the computer parts, taking the image to Photoshop to create a black and white image, then to Illustrotor to rasterize the image and create a vector outline of the piece. Then I cut out the files out of wood using the laser cutter.






    I then "hooked" the tower to a computer monitor (it was actually hooked to something else) that could turn on but could display "no signal" on the screen.


    and lastly, to give a sense of potential in functionality, I installed hidden motors in the wooden fans.





    I wanted to make a piece that was subtly humorous yet conveyed the serious dialogue of technology versus nature. I wanted to allude to how inherently they are different and also bring up the idea of futility; is nature futile in the context of our digital society.
